Global Connected Mining Market Dynamics:
Growing Emphasis on Operational Efficiency and Safety:
The connected mining market across the world is witnessing strong growth with rising focus on improving operational efficiency and worker safety in mining activities. Conventional methods of mining are usually plagued by issues of productivity, equipment downtime, and unsafe working conditions. Integrated mining solutions, with the use of technologies such as IoT sensors, data analytics, and automation, facilitate real-time tracking of equipment performance, workflow optimization, and proactive detection of potential safety risks. This transformation towards data-based decision-making helps mining companies streamline their operations, reduce operational disruptions, and make their working environment safer for their workforce, which in turn contributes to higher productivity and lower costs.
Increased Adoption of Automation and Robotics:
The mining sector is seeing an unprecedented rise in the use of automation and robotics to fill labor shortages, maximize efficiency, and extract more difficult or deeper ore bodies. Networked mining equipment gives the important communication and data network necessary to enable autonomous vehicles, robotic drilling rigs, and remote-operated machinery. These technologies increase efficiency by allowing uninterrupted working, minimize the exposure of workers to hazardous conditions, and increase the accuracy of mining operations. The integration of connected solutions with autonomous machinery is revolutionizing mining operations, resulting in increased output, reduced operating costs, and enhanced overall safety.
Increased Demand for Real-Time Data Analysis and Predictive Maintenance:
The growing amount of information from contemporary mining activities requires sophisticated analytics functions to derive valuable insights and enhance decision-making. Connected mining platforms offer the foundation for gathering, transferring, and analyzing real-time data from numerous sources, such as equipment sensors, environmental sensors, and personnel tracking devices. The data supports predictive maintenance, enabling businesses to forecast equipment breakdowns and pre-arrange maintenance accordingly, reducing downtime and maximizing asset utilization. In addition, real-time analytics enables dynamic adjustments to operational parameters, maximizing resource allocation and enhancing overall mine performance. The capability to utilize data for data-driven decision-making is a major driver for the implementation of connected mining technologies.

Global Connected Mining Market Trends:
The global connected mining market is defined by a number of changing trends. One of the key trends is the rising convergence of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) algorithms with connected mining platforms. AI and ML increase the analytical strength of these platforms, making predictive maintenance more advanced, resource allocation more optimized, and safety protocols more efficient through smart anomaly detection.
Additionally, there is an increasing emphasis on the creation of digital twins of mining operations. These digital models enable simulation and optimization of different scenarios prior to application in the real mine, minimizing risks and enhancing planning effectiveness. The industry is also seeing increased uptake of cloud-based platforms for data management and analysis, providing scalability and accessibility for mining companies with operations in remote areas. In addition, the growing focus on sustainability is pushing the evolution of connected solutions for environmental monitoring and resource management in mining operations.
